首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

gltf材质覆盖停止动画混合器

是指在gltf文件中,通过对材质进行覆盖操作来停止动画混合器的效果。

gltf(Graphics Library Transmission Format)是一种用于传输和加载3D模型和场景的开放标准格式。它是一种基于JSON的文件格式,可以包含模型的几何形状、材质、动画、光照等信息。

材质覆盖是指在gltf文件中,通过修改模型的材质属性来改变其外观。通过覆盖材质,可以实现模型的颜色、纹理、透明度等效果的变化。

动画混合器(Animation Mixer)是用于控制和管理模型动画的组件。它可以将多个动画混合在一起,实现复杂的动画效果。动画混合器可以控制动画的播放、暂停、停止等操作。

停止动画混合器的效果意味着停止动画的播放和混合。通过材质覆盖,可以改变模型的材质属性,从而使动画混合器停止对模型的动画效果的影响。

gltf材质覆盖停止动画混合器的应用场景包括游戏开发、虚拟现实(VR)和增强现实(AR)应用、建筑可视化等领域。通过停止动画混合器,可以实现对模型的动画效果进行精确控制,使其符合特定的需求。

腾讯云提供了一系列与gltf相关的产品和服务,包括云游戏解决方案、云渲染服务等。具体产品和服务的介绍可以参考腾讯云官方网站的相关页面。

请注意,本回答不涉及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等品牌商,如需了解更多相关信息,请参考腾讯云官方文档或咨询腾讯云客服。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Golang语言情怀--第128期 全栈小游戏开发:第19节:glTF 模型

中的资源将会按照以下关系转换为 Creator 中的资源: glTF 资源 Cocos Creator 资源 glTF 场景 预制体 glTF 网格 网格 glTF 蒙皮 骨骼 glTF 材质 材质 glTF...贴图 贴图 glTF 图像 图像 glTF 动画 动画剪辑 glTF 场景 导入后,glTF 场景将转换为 Creator 中的预制体资源,glTF 场景中递归包含的节点也将按照相同层级关系一一转换为预制体中的节点...(蒙皮)网格渲染组件中的网格、骨骼和材质,都会与转换后的 glTF 网格、蒙皮、材质资源一一对应。 若 glTF 节点指定了初始权重,则转换后的(蒙皮)网格渲染器也将带有此权重。...glTF 材质 导入后,glTF 材质将转换为 Cocos Creator 中的材质资源。 glTF 贴图 导入后,glTF 贴图将转换为 Cocos Creator 中的贴图资源。...glTF 动画 导入后,glTF 动画将转换为 Cocos Creator 动画资源。 本期就到这里,下期再见。 同学们,兴趣是最好的老师;只争朝夕,不负韶华!加油!

20410

Threejs入门之二十五:Threejs加载gltf文件

gltf文件核心是JSON文件,一个gltf文件可传输一个或多个场景, 包括网格、材质、贴图、蒙皮、骨架、变形目标、动画、灯光以及摄像机等信息。...initAxesHelper()// 初始化灯光initLight()// 初始化meshinitMesh()// 初始化相机initCamera()// 初始化渲染器initRenderer()// 循环动画.../models/motor03.gltf',function(gltf) { console.log(gltf); scene.add(gltf.scene) })刷新浏览器,查看效果...文件mesh的材质颜色通过在控制台打印gltf我们可以看到,该gltf文件里面包含一个scene,scene文件目录如下 我们可以在material中看到color字段,通过该字段我们可以修改各个材质的颜色...= new THREE.Color(0x000000)刷新浏览器,可以看到motorMesh[0]材质的颜色已经改变为黑色 ok,搞定收工,喜欢的朋友,动动你发财的小手点赞关注收藏哦

5.8K31

模型交换格式glTF概述

meshes 包含了网格的基础几何信息,如顶点坐标,顶点索引,法线,切线等等,以及它对应的材质下标。 image.png 几何信息的部分这里不再赘述,但需要额外关注targets属性。...它声明了该网格的形变动画信息。 形变动画,morph targets,在不同的软件中又命名为blend shape,shape keys,其本质是一种定义网格动画的方式。...image.png material、textures、images、samplers 上述四种结构定义了材质和纹理信息。...纹理可以被几何单元(mesh)引用,也可以被材质(material)引用,纹理坐标则由一个accessor获得。...animations 用于存储动画信息,静态模型可以忽略此结构。 总结 glTF作为一种通用模型交换格式,可以容纳常见的3d模型所必须的信息,由于采用json结构表达,也非常适合前端同学入门学习。

4K52

Three.js可视化企业实战WEBGL网-2024入门指南

Three.js 重要组件和模块Three.js 是一个功能强大的 JavaScript 库,用于在 Web 浏览器中创建和显示动画 3D 图形。...它的丰富 API 和模块化设计使得开发者可以轻松构建复杂的 3D 场景和动画效果。本文将详细介绍 Three.js 中的一些重要组件和模块,包括场景、相机、几何体、材质、光源、渲染器和控制器等。1....材质 (Material)材质定义了几何体的表面属性,如颜色、光泽、纹理等。...动画循环 (Animation Loop)为了创建动画效果,需要在渲染器中添加一个动画循环,不断更新场景并重新渲染。...';const loader = new GLTFLoader();loader.load('path/to/model.gltf', function (gltf) { scene.add(gltf.scene

9000

大型 3D 互动项目开发和优化实践

但是缺点也很明显,用户对镜头和模型的碰撞导致停止没有预期,总会觉得镜头不自然的不受控制。...除此之外,.gltf 是对近二十年来各种 3D 格式的总结,使用最优的数据结构,从而保证最大的兼容性以及可伸缩性,在拥有大容量的同时,支持更多的拓展,比如支持多贴图、多动画等。...可能因为某些版本的 C4D 导出的问题,或是 C4D 里的一些设置没能导出到 gltf 文件,设计师几次导出的模型大小并不统一,例如人物模型比建筑模型还要大上好几倍。 导出材质信息丢失。...而这些材质导出到 gltf 文件时,会丢失这些独有材质的信息。再导入到页面的场景中时,设计师会发现展示的效果跟他们在建模软件里看到的相差甚远。...总结 以上内容基本覆盖了团队内开发 3D web 项目的整个流程,在从 0 到 1 的过程中积累了对 3D 模型的控制方法和 3D 渲染原理的理解,并用工程化手段简化中间的一些渲染优化流程。

29820

实现冰墩墩自由了!用Threejs在你的网页里放一个冰墩墩!

GLTF格式(图形语言传输格式)是由OpenGL官方维护团队推出的现代3d模型通用格式,可以包含几何体、材质动画及场景、摄影机等信息,并且文件量还小。有3D模型界的JPEG之称。...过去的工作流里,建模师会建好模型,设置好材质,添加好灯光等等,然后交给程序员照着建模师提供的参数用代码去实现一模一样的效果。...我在导出GLTF格式之前设置的可不是这样呀。 可能由于兼容性的问题,脸部的卡通材质丢失了,还有冰晶外壳需要的环境反射贴图也没有了。...我也不清楚具体是哪里兼容性的问题,不过,我们依然可以用代码重新把材质给模型加上呀。...); render(); } ); }); 设置卡通渲染材质那里map的赋值有点迷对不对?

2.3K20

KeyShot Pro for mac(3D渲染和动画制作软件) v11.3.3.2激活版

keyshot 11是一款基于mac平台开发的的3D渲染工具,是非常强大的光线追踪与全域光渲染软件;keyshot11中文版可以快速轻松地创建3D渲染和动画,支持Mac和PC上最广泛的3D文件格式。...图片 KeyShot Pro for mac(3D渲染和动画制作软件) KeyShot Pro for mac附加功能 环境亮度动画 环境光动画 使用 KeyShot Animation 直接控制和调整环境的亮度...可变形动画导入 除了 Alembic 之外,还可以导入带有装配动画的 .mc/.mcx 缓存文件和 FBX 文件。 肤色 从 KeyShot 材质库中拖放更广泛的肤色。...GPU 剖面图材质 GPU 模式现在支持流行的剖面图材料,并提供所有剖面图选项。 glTF/USDz 增强功能 KeyShot glTF 和 USDz 导出经过优化,支持实例化以大大减小文件大小。

94230

KeyShot Pro 11 for Mac(3D动画渲染工具)v11.3.3.2中文激活版

这个强大的功能集消除了将渲染输出与其相应材质对齐的手动过程,允许您定义自定义架构、利用材质库元数据并轻松生成现成的“技术包”以供设计审查。物理模拟 摇晃、摇晃和滚动。...物理模拟允许您记录对象的物理并将其应用为关键帧动画。该工具引入了完全模拟的动画以及更精确的散射对象。模拟可以应用于单个或多个模型集、对象或对象组,并作为部分或整个组进行模拟。控制重力、摩擦力和弹力等。...附加功能和改进环境光动画使用 KeyShot Animation 直接控制和调整环境的亮度。...可变形动画导入除了 Alembic 之外,还可以导入带有装配动画的 .mc/.mcx 缓存文件和 FBX 文件。肤色从 KeyShot 材质库中拖放更广泛的肤色。...GPU 剖面图材质GPU 模式现在支持流行的剖面图材料,并提供所有剖面图选项。glTF/USDz 增强功能KeyShot glTF 和 USDz 导出经过优化,支持实例化以大大减小文件大小。

77010

# threejs 基础知识点汇总

Three.js提供了丰富的功能和工具,让开发者能够轻松地创建3D对象、设置灯光、添加动画、处理用户交互等。它支持多种3D格式的导入,如OBJ、GLTF等,也支持自定义的材质和着色器。...为此,我们需要使用一个被叫做“渲染循环”(render loop)或者“动画循环”(animate loop)的东西。...Three.js GLTF模型解释 GLTF格式是新2015发布的三维模型格式,随着物联网、WebGL、5G的进一步发展,会有越来越多的互联网项目Web端引入3D元素,你可以把GLTF格式的三维模型理解为...3D动画效果。...Gsap是一个功能强大的JavaScript动画库,它支持各种动画需求,包括CSS、SVG、Canvas,以及WebGL等。 官网:gsap.com/ 首先我们需要通过 npm 安装 gsap。

11210

glTF简介

上图是glTF的一个大概结构,分为四大块,最上面的json是一个表述,描述该模型的节点层级,材质,相机,动画等相关逻辑结构,bin则对应这些对象的具体数据信息,glsl是对该模型渲染的着色器,针对该模型的数据信息...,比如动画,蒙皮等,则每一帧都要动态的调整。...glTF文件中的对象(网格,蒙皮,动画)都不会直接访问缓存或缓存视图,而是通过Accessor访问器,这样我们拿到这块数据后,知道这块数据是vec4,float还是其他类型。...因此glTF还包含整个场景的关系,包括节点,变换矩阵,变换的层级关系,网格,材质,相机和动画,试图保存所有信息。这是一个场景树的逻辑,算是glTF的一个优化。...其中包括TIME计时器,samplers插值方式,所对应的动画节点和具体的属性(比如rotation)。这样每一帧会更新对应的值。 3 总结 如上是glTF的一个介绍,下面来谈几点个人的想法。

3.6K100

C4D软件下载,3D动画制作软件C4D2023中文直装版下载安装激活

(3)对模型进行细节调整并添加纹理和材质等。3.2 动画(1)在建模完成后,选择适当的动画模式,并使用Cinema 4D的动力学系统、混合器、轨迹等工具进行动画制作。...(2)对动画进行细节调整并添加各种效果和特效。3.3 渲染(1)在动画完成后,选择适当的渲染模式,并进行高质量的渲染。...(2)使用Cinema 4D的材质和光照系统等工具进行渲染设置,并添加各种环境、后期效果等。3.4 输出(1)将渲染好的视频或图像输出为所需格式,如AVI、MP4、PNG等。...4.案例分析为了演示Cinema 4D的使用流程,我们将以一个简单的建模和动画案例为例。具体步骤如下:(1)创建一个新的Cinema 4D项目,并在工作区中添加适当的几何体和材质。...(2)根据需求对模型进行细节调整,并添加纹理和材质等。(3)选择适当的动画模式,并使用Cinema 4D的动力学系统、混合器等工具进行动画制作。(4)对动画进行细节调整,并添加各种效果和特效。

40930

干货 | 2D+1D | vivo官网Web 3D应用开发与实战

模型文件其实是一个包含了顶点坐标、索引(index)、UV、法线、节点关系、材质、贴图、动画等信息的数据集合。不论模型格式如何,但是其本质就是对上述信息的编排和组织。...注:图片来自vivo官网前端团队 通过对比我们发现几种模型格式分别适用于不同的场景: 1)OBJ模型对于动画的支持不是特别友好,而手机在做3D展示时需要进行一些模型的拆解动画展示。...3D场景中物体的光照由光源、介质(物体的材质)和反射类型决定的,而反射类型又由物体的材质特点决定。根据不同的光源特点,我们可以将光源分为 4 种不同的类型。...可以利用GLTF Pipeline命令行对GLTF模型进行压缩。...压缩的步骤: 1、安装gltf-pipeline npm install -g gltf-pipeline 2、转换gltf至glb文件 Converting a glTF to glb gltf-pipeline

2.1K40

如何在页面极速渲染3D模型

将模型导出为 glTF 格式 glTF 介绍 glTF 称为“ 3D 界的 JPEG”,使用了更优的数据结构,为应用程序实时渲染而生。...,最小化 3D 文件资源; - 优化了应用程序读取效率和和减少渲染模型的运行时间; - 支持 3D 模型几何体、材质动画及场景、摄影机等信息。...;二是 .gltf 文件,本质是 json 文件,记录对bin文件中模型顶点基本数据的索引、材质索引等信息,方便编辑,可读性较好; - .glb 文件格式只导出一个 .glb 文件,将所有数据都输出为二进制流...效果测试 我们以太空鹅模型为例,只加载模型几何体,不带入材质属性,通过ThreeJS 分别加载 FBX / glTF / 压缩后的glTF 的格式,第三种格式以默认参数压缩。测试效果对比如下: ?...以下ISUX文章,你可能也感兴趣 ▽ 3D动画片设计揭秘 那些欲罢不能的实用工具 真香!揭秘设计沙龙「薯条会」 《Q友记》我们的QQ故事 QQ亲密关系 | 从工具到情感再到认同 ---- ?

8.5K32

Three.js 之 Import Model 导入模型

GLTF 在近些年已经变得越来越流行。它可以支持各种数据集,你可以在其格式中使用几何体和材质,同时也可以包含相机、光照、场景、动画、骨骼等。...但这并不是说 GLTF 可以覆盖所有场景,如果你仅仅是需要一个几何体,那么可以选择 OBJ、FBX、STL 或 PLY 格式。...GLTF formats虽然 GLTF 就是一种格式,但是其内部包含了其他格式。...Duck.gltf 是一个 JSON 文件。包含了各种信息,包含相机、光照、场景、材质等,但没有几何体或纹理贴图。Duck0.bin 是一个二进制文件。通常包含了几何体和UV贴图坐标、法线坐标等。.../assets/models/Duck/glTF/Duck.gltf', (gltf) => { console.log('success') console.log(gltf) },

6.4K30

2D+1D | vivo官网Web 3D应用开发与实战

模型文件其实是一个包含了顶点坐标、索引(index)、UV、法线、节点关系、材质、贴图、动画等信息的数据集合。不论模型格式如何,但是其本质就是对上述信息的编排和组织。...几种不同模型文件对比: 通过对比我们发现几种模型格式分别适用于不同的场景: 1)OBJ模型对于动画的支持不是特别友好,而手机在做3D展示时需要进行一些模型的拆解动画展示。...3D场景中物体的光照由光源、介质(物体的材质)和反射类型决定的,而反射类型又由物体的材质特点决定。根据不同的光源特点,我们可以将光源分为 4 种不同的类型。...可以利用GLTF Pipeline命令行对GLTF模型进行压缩。...压缩的步骤: 1、安装gltf-pipeline npm install -g gltf-pipeline 2、转换gltf至glb文件 Converting a glTF to glb gltf-pipeline

2.1K40

gltfOverview中文翻译

场景的基本结构 cameras:场景视口的配置 meshes:3D几何对象 buffers,bufferViews,accessors:数据引用和数据布局的描述 materials:定义对象如何被渲染(材质...一个node的translation(平移),rotation(旋转)和scale(缩放)属性也有可能会成为一个动画的目标:动画会描述这些属性如何随着时间变化。...这些权重会在动画中进行改变,进而实现内置几何体的不同状态。...(备注:我认为这些参数是用来处理动画的) buffers,bufferViews,accessors buffers包含用于三维模型、动画、蒙皮的数据。bufferViews增加了这些数据的结构信息。...materials 每个网格体都可能指向glTF资产中的某个material。materials描述了一个对象如何基于物理的材质属性被渲染。

1.6K40

3D数据格式标准获批立项,覆盖3D文件格式基本结构、适配多种渲染引擎接口等方面

目前在业界由khronos主导的glTF以及苹果主导的USDZ正是基于统一3D文件格式的目标,推动不同3D文件面向实时渲染应用,直接传输给图形API的数据形式,不再需要二次转换。...简述国内外情况 目前统一的3D模型格式标准主要有两个: 1.glTF是Khronos制定的GL传输格式(GL Transmission Format)标准,面向在线传输场景,可以兼顾最小化3D资产的大小和运行时加载效率...该格式针对信息、Safari、邮件、文件和新闻等应用进行了优化,同时保留了强大的图形和动画功能。主要应用于IOS的生态中。...本次标准主要覆盖范围 1.定义统一3D数据格式基本结构,以及高效编辑、存储以及解析的基本特性和实现要求; 2.定义可快速完成数据加载特性及实现要求; 3.定义可以适配多种渲染引擎的接口,实现不依赖引擎...,除渲染和动画外,没有任何其他运行行为,均可以使用的3D模型数据格式; 4.定义完整的3D场景:除了单个模型外,包括整个3D场景(节点、变换、网络、材质、交互、相机和动画等); 5.定义可扩展的属性,支持自定义扩展

35930

glTF(二):PBR

glTF glTF是一个优秀的三维数据规范,其中有很多细节都值得我们学习,按照我的理解,可以分为三大块: Accessor数据访问机制 一套访问二进制数据的规范,将逻辑层和数据层隔离 同传输和读取以及存储灵活性上都有上佳表现...相比1.0,glTF2.0的改变可以用“一增一删修修补补”来概括,主要有: 新增PBR(Physically-Based Rendering )材质 本文重点,稍后继续 删除Technique和Shader...理论型模型则牵扯到大量的实验数据和计算量,但更有真实感,比如Disney的动画,就具备高度的真实性,很大的因素就是他们采用物理渲染引擎和对应的材质。...上图是针对100种材质,采用5种常见的材质的效果对比,可见Cook-Torrance(BRDF的一种)在实验中相对有较好的表现,而glTF2.0就是采用 Cook-Torrance Model。...Normal (d)istribution term 该函数用来描述材质的roughness,在能量守恒下,控制物体在反射与折射间的分配,glTF中采用的是Trowbridge-Reitz GGX公式,

3K60
领券